I was wondering if anyone was familiar with dvdplayer software that would help increase performance on a low end system.

Interactual gives an error message when trying to play a DVD, and PowerDVD plays DVDs but on higher action scenes it slows down/gets really jerky. (hardware acceleration is on)

Does the DVD drive effect the movie playback performance any? or is it purely the low end system that's lagging the movie?

system i'm running it on.

Gateway Solo 2150
4MB ATI rage pro
433MHz celeron
168MB RAM
and i'm using an IDE-USB adapter to hook up the DVD drive (probably a 1 or 2x it's really old)
and...... WinXP pro ><;;

Yes, i realize I'm pushing the resources to the max... Just trying to make the most out of an old laptop. Upgrading of anysort is not an option for this.

Thanks for any suggested software or tweaks to get it running DVD movies more smoothly

So it's an adapter that converts the IDE DVD drive to a USB connection?

In that case, I'm pretty sure it's a combination of both the DVD hardware and processor speed. The DVD drive is old, and the transfer rate of USB1.0/1.1 is dismal. If the laptop supported the higher transfer rates of USB2.0, then I'd expect playback to be much better.
